github frappe/hrms v15.60.4

latest releases: assets-version-16-hotfix, assets-develop, v16.8.0...
5 hours ago

Bug Fixes

  • Adds the missing Do Not Include in Accounts and Exempted From Income Tax fields to Salary Slip, so these salary component settings are carried over when a slip is created. (#4567)
  • When a Leave Allocation expires, its New Leaves Allocated and Total Leaves Allocated values reset to 0, and the form refreshes so the updated values appear immediately. The New Leaves Allocated field is hidden for earned leave allocations. (#4559)
  • Fixes Expense Claim so claims with an advance stay "Unpaid" when the advance covers only part of the claim amount. (#4590)
  • Adds a one-day buffer before Shift Assignment records are marked inactive, so assignments that end today stay active until the following day. (#4618)
  • Attendance requests for past dates now fill in the assigned Shift even if the related Shift Assignment is inactive. (#4620)

Authors: @deepeshgarg007, @iamkhanraheel, @krishna-254
Reviewers: @ruchamahabal, @deepeshgarg007

AI content

For these release notes, we used an LLM (OpenAI gpt-5.4-mini) to review and summarise the code changes, along with the associated issue and PR descriptions. It may contain typical errors and inaccuracies. You can read the prompt here.

Changes with the following labels were excluded:

  • skip-release-notes

Changes with the following types were excluded:

  • style
  • docs
  • refactor
  • test
  • build
  • ci
  • chore

Don't miss a new hrms release

NewReleases is sending notifications on new releases.